Danisco Choozit PV: Best for Quick Blue Veining
When the goal is a rapid transformation and a striking visual contrast, Danisco Choozit PV is the industry standard for efficiency. This strain is known for its aggressive growth patterns, quickly establishing vibrant blue-green veins throughout the curd. It is particularly effective for those who want to see results within the first few weeks of aging, as it colonizes the internal air pockets with remarkable speed.
The flavor profile produced by PV is moderately strong, offering that classic “blue” tang without being overly abrasive. It possesses high proteolytic and lipolytic activity, which means it breaks down proteins and fats efficiently to create a smooth, slightly creamy texture. This makes it a versatile choice for a variety of milk types, including standard cow’s milk from the local dairy or a small family herd.

Danisco Choozit PA: Top Choice for Mild Cheeses
Not every blue cheese needs to be a powerhouse of spice and salt; sometimes a gentler touch is required for a balanced farmhouse platter. Danisco Choozit PA is specifically bred for a milder expression, producing a lighter blue-gray color and a subtle aroma. It grows at a more controlled pace than its more aggressive cousins, allowing the natural sweetness of the milk to remain the star of the show.
Because it is less proteolytically active, the cheese maintains a firmer structure for a longer period. This makes it an excellent candidate for semi-hard blue styles that need to be sliced rather than spread. It is a fantastic option for incorporating into salads or melting over steaks where a “stinky” cheese might overwhelm the other ingredients.

Biena Penicillium Roqueforti PS: Best for Creamy Blues
Creating a Gorgonzola-style cheese requires a mold that encourages a soft, almost buttery paste, and Biena’s PS strain is designed for exactly that. This culture focuses on softening the curd from the inside out, creating a luxurious mouthfeel that pairs perfectly with high-fat milk. It produces a very light, delicate veining that looks as beautiful as it tastes.
The PS strain is notably low in bitterness, which is a common pitfall when aging moist, creamy cheeses. It works harmoniously with Lactobacillus starters to ensure the acidity stays in check while the mold develops its characteristic sweetness. It is particularly effective when used with cream-enriched milk or high-quality Jersey milk known for its fat content.

Danisco Choozit PR4: Ideal for Strong, Spicy Flavors
For those who believe a blue cheese should have a significant “kick,” Danisco Choozit PR4 is the powerhouse of the group. This strain is characterized by its intense piquant flavor and a deep, dark blue-to-black veining that commands attention. It is highly active, breaking down fats into the volatile compounds that give blue cheese its signature spicy, peppery finish.
PR4 is a robust strain that can handle longer aging cycles, which allows the flavors to deepen and become more complex over several months. It is the go-to choice for making a Stilton-style cheese that can stand up to a glass of heavy port or a dark, farm-brewed stout. The mold growth is dense and vigorous, ensuring that every bite is packed with flavor.

The Cheese Maker PR-2: Perfect for Roquefort Style
True Roquefort is made from sheep’s milk in the caves of France, and PR-2 is the culture designed to mimic that specific, ancient profile. It thrives in environments with high salt concentrations, which is essential since traditional blues are often heavily salted to control unwanted bacterial growth. It produces a distinctively sharp, salty, and metallic tang that defines the Roquefort style.
While it excels with sheep’s milk, it also adds a unique complexity to cow or goat milk batches. The mold produces a very fine, intricate web of veins rather than large clumps, leading to a more uniform flavor distribution throughout the cheese. It is a highly stable strain that resists “browning” or off-colors even when aged for extended periods.

How to Select the Right Strain for Your Milk Type
Milk composition varies significantly between species and even seasons, and your choice of mold must account for these variables. High-fat sheep’s milk provides a dense, nutrient-rich environment that can support aggressive strains like PR4 or PR-2 without becoming overly bitter. The high protein content helps maintain the structure even as the mold works to soften the paste.
Cow’s milk, being the most common, is the most versatile but requires a balanced approach to moisture. If using standard Holstein milk, which is lower in fat, a creamier strain like PS can help compensate for a leaner curd. Conversely, high-fat Jersey or Guernsey milk can handle the more vigorous PV strain, resulting in a classic, crumbly blue with a rich, yellow background.
Goat’s milk presents a unique challenge because its fat globules are smaller and it tends to be naturally whiter. Strains that produce a bright blue or green vein, such as Choozit PV, create a stunning visual contrast against the snow-white goat curd. However, goat milk can also develop “soapy” off-flavors if the mold is too aggressive, so a milder strain like PA is often a safer bet for beginners working with caprine milk.
- Sheep Milk: High fat/protein; suits strong, piquant strains.
- Cow Milk: Versatile; suits almost any strain depending on the desired outcome.
- Goat Milk: Delicate; suits mild strains or those with high visual contrast.
Why Proper Piercing is Vital for Blue Mold Growth
The most common reason for failure in home-made blue cheese is a lack of internal mold growth, which is almost always a result of poor aeration. Penicillium roqueforti is an aerobic organism, meaning it absolutely requires oxygen to bloom and create those iconic veins. Without oxygen, the mold will stay dormant, and you will end up with a plain, salty cheese instead of a blue.
Piercing should typically occur about one week into the aging process, once the cheese has stabilized and the rind has begun to dry. Using a sterilized stainless steel skewer or a dedicated piercing tool, you must create a series of channels from the top to the bottom of the wheel. These holes act as chimneys, allowing carbon dioxide to escape and fresh oxygen to enter the interior air pockets.
Spacing is critical; holes should be about half an inch apart across the entire surface. If the holes are too far apart, the mold will only grow in small “islands” around the channels. If you pierce too early, the curd may be too soft and the holes will simply collapse and seal shut, suffocating the mold before it can establish itself.
Controlling Humidity and Temperature During Aging
A successful blue cheese requires an environment that mimics a damp, cool cave, which can be difficult to achieve in a standard home refrigerator. The ideal temperature range is between 50°F and 55°F (10°C to 13°C). If the temperature is too low, the mold will grow too slowly; if it is too high, you risk the growth of undesirable indigenous molds or spoilage bacteria.
Humidity is the second half of the equation and must be kept very high, usually above 90%. In a hobby farming setup, this is often achieved by placing the cheese in a plastic “maturation box” with a small amount of water or a damp paper towel at the bottom. The cheese should sit on a plastic mat to allow air circulation underneath, preventing the bottom from becoming soggy or rot-prone.
Managing the “smear” on the outside of the cheese is also part of humidity control. As the blue mold grows, the rind may become tacky or develop a light fuzz; this is normal, but excessive moisture can lead to a “slip skin” where the rind separates. Regularly flipping the cheese and wiping away excess condensation from the lid of the box will keep the environment stable and the mold healthy.
- Temperature: Aim for a steady 52°F; use a dedicated wine cooler if possible.
- Humidity: Keep it high (90%+) but ensure the cheese surface isn’t sitting in standing water.
- Airflow: Open the maturation box daily to exchange the air and prevent CO2 buildup.
